Method

Pot Roast

1

Preheat and season

Preheat oven to 325°F (165°C). Pat the chuck roast dry with paper towels. Rub both sides with 2 tsp kosher salt and 1 tsp black pepper, then lightly dust all sides with 2 tbs all-purpose flour to help form a crust.

2

Sear roast

Heat 2 tbs vegetable oil in a large Dutch oven or heavy ovenproof pot over medium-high heat until shimmering. Sear the roast 4–5 minutes per side until deeply browned (don't move it while searing). Transfer roast to a plate.

3

Sauté vegetables

Reduce heat to medium. Add the roughly chopped 1 large onion, 3 peeled and cut carrots (halved lengthwise and into 1–2" pieces), and 2 celery stalks (sliced). Cook 5–7 minutes until edges brown. Add 4 minced garlic cloves and 2 tbs tomato paste; cook 1–2 minutes, stirring, until tomato paste darkens slightly.

4

Deglaze and braise

If using, pour in 1 cup dry red wine to deglaze, scraping up browned bits; simmer 2–3 minutes to reduce slightly. Return roast to pot. Add 3 cups beef broth, 1 tbs Worcestershire sauce, 2 bay leaves and 4 sprigs fresh thyme. The liquid should come about halfway up the roast; add a bit more broth or water if needed. Bring to a gentle simmer on the stovetop, then cover and transfer to the oven. Braise for 3 to 3½ hours, or until fork-tender (internal meat will easily shred).

5

Rest

Remove roast from oven and transfer meat to a cutting board or tray. Tent loosely with foil and let rest 15 minutes. Reserve braising liquid and cooked vegetables for gravy and serving.

Spicy Tomato Glaze

6

While the roast is braising during the last 30 minutes, combine 1 cup tomato ketchup, 1 tbs hot sauce, 2 tbs brown sugar, 1 tbs apple cider vinegar, 1 tsp smoked paprika, 1 tsp garlic powder and 1 tsp salt in a small saucepan. Bring to a gentle simmer over medium-low heat, stirring until sugar dissolves and glaze thickens slightly, about 6–8 minutes. Taste and adjust heat or sweetness. Brush glaze over the top of the rested roast or serve alongside. If glazing before the last 15 minutes of braising, brush on and return to oven uncovered to set the glaze.

Mashed Potatoes

7

Peel and quarter 2 lbs russet potatoes. Place in a large pot and cover with cold water by 1 inch. Add 1 tsp salt. Bring to a boil, then simmer until potatoes are fork-tender, about 15–20 minutes. Drain well.

8

Warm 1 cup whole milk and 4 tbs unsalted butter together (either in microwave or small saucepan) until butter melts. Return drained potatoes to the pot, mash with a potato masher or ricer, then stir in milk and butter mixture until smooth and creamy. Season with 1 tsp salt and 1 tsp black pepper to taste. Keep warm until serving.

Rich Brown Gravy

9

Strain the reserved braising liquid through a fine-mesh sieve into a measuring cup or bowl, pressing cooked vegetables to extract juices. You should have about 1 cup pan drippings (if you have more, reduce on stovetop until concentrated to 1 cup).

10

In a small saucepan, melt 1 tbs butter over medium heat. Whisk in 2 tbs all-purpose flour and cook 1–2 minutes until nutty and golden (roux). Slowly whisk in 1 cup strained pan drippings and 1 cup beef broth, smoothing lumps. Bring to a simmer and cook until thickened to gravy consistency, 4–6 minutes. Stir in 1 tsp Worcestershire sauce, 0.5 tsp black pepper and 0.5 tsp salt. Taste and adjust seasoning. If too thin, simmer a few minutes; if too thick, whisk in a little additional broth.

Small House Salad (side)

11

Combine 4 cups mixed salad greens, 8 halved cherry tomatoes and 1/2 medium cucumber (sliced) in a bowl. Whisk together 1 tbs olive oil, 1 tsp red wine vinegar, 1/4 tsp salt and 1/4 tsp black pepper. Toss dressing with salad just before serving.

Garnish & Assembly

12

Thinly slice 3 green onions (both white and green parts). Slice or shred rested roast into portions. Arrange mashed potatoes on each plate, place slices of pot roast beside them, and spoon rich brown gravy over the meat and potatoes. Drizzle or brush spicy tomato glaze over the top of the roast as desired. Sprinkle sliced green onions over the roast and potatoes. Serve the small house salad on the side.
